Tree Crash in Wake County Home During Storms Kills Man

TL;DR Summary
During a night of severe storms across central North Carolina, a large tree fell onto a Wake County home, killing 71-year-old Mike Ferguson who was in bed; two of his four daughters were inside but unharmed. First responders pronounced him dead at the scene and investigators, working with the Office of the Chief Medical Examiner, are probing the incident. The storms caused widespread damage and power outages across the Triangle, with about 12,000 Duke Energy customers without power at one point, and neighbors began cleanup as the community mourned.
